Overview

Graduate Software Developer role at Amey – London. Starting salary: £30,000. Location: London. Working hours: 40 per week, Monday to Friday. Start date: September 2026.

What you’ll be doing

You will be involved in working on a range of projects throughout the lifecycle, from shaping methodologies, reviewing and responding to tenders, software engineering and testing new digital technologies. You will work alongside an experienced pool of specialists including software developers, solution architects, product owners, project managers, business analysts, data scientists and AI experts.

  • Working as a software developer from data engineering to front-end UI within agile teams developing new solutions and extending existing products.
  • Maintaining an awareness of emerging technologies and innovations within the data monitoring and geospatial industries.
  • Working with clients and stakeholders to shape digital requirements within wider infrastructure projects.
  • Working on established projects, contributing to the robust implementation of a proven solution to enter production for everyday use.
  • Implementing bespoke enhancements for client solutions in specialist areas including remote condition monitoring, geomatics & remote sensors, UAVs, LiDAR, GPS, GNSS and SAR.
  • Providing active support to work winning, developing commercial propositions and methodological approaches for projects.
  • Championing new data and technology solutions in the infrastructure sector by contributing to publications, conferences and industry engagement.

Personal skills and qualifications

  • Minimum 2:1 Degree in a highly quantitative STEM area (e.g., Mathematics, Physics, Electrical Engineering, Computer Science).
  • A-levels including minimum A in Mathematics or equivalent.
  • Excellent communication skills and ability to work in a team.
  • Strong time management and organisational skills; accuracy and attention to detail.
  • Problem-solving ability; capacity to work under pressure; ability to generate ideas and share with the team.
  • Ability to prioritise and plan effectively; self-development mindset to keep up with a fast-changing industry.
